The System
How the Revenue Recovery Engine works.
Three layers of intelligent patient outreach that recover lapsed patients, catch new lapses before they happen, and keep active patients on their rebooking schedule. All running automatically.
Layer 1
Recover patients your front desk forgot about.
When you upload your patient list, our system identifies every patient who hasn't visited in 90+ days and segments them by lapse duration and treatment type. A patient who missed their Botox appointment 4 months ago gets a different message than someone who hasn't come in for a facial in over a year.
Each patient enters a multi-touch SMS sequence — 3 messages over 7 days, personalized to their history, sent from your spa's dedicated phone number.
Interested
Front desk gets instant notification with name, history, and reply.
Auto-notifies front deskHas a question
Routed to front desk with context so they can respond.
Not interested
Logged. No further contact from this sequence.
Opts out
Immediately removed from all future outreach. Automatically.
Interception Window
Without a system
vs.
With NoelX Layer 2
Layer 2
Catch patients before they disappear.
Every month, patients silently cross the 90-day lapse threshold. Without a system watching for this, they just vanish. No notification. No alert.
Layer 2 identifies patients who've newly crossed into lapsed territory. Within days — not months — they're enrolled into a recovery sequence. You're reaching them at 95 days instead of 180 days. They still remember your spa. They haven't found a replacement yet.
Layer 3
The layer that makes everything else sustainable.
Post-visit follow-up. 48 hours after every appointment, the patient receives a personalized follow-up — thanking them, sharing aftercare tips, and reinforcing their connection to your practice.
Treatment-timed rebooking reminders. Botox patients at day 80. Facial patients at day 21. Filler patients at day 170. The system sends a rebooking reminder before the patient reaches lapse territory.
Without Layer 3, you're running on a treadmill. Layer 3 slows the treadmill. Fewer patients lapse. The ones that do get caught faster by Layer 2.
Built with AI
Smart enough to read between the lines.
Patient replies aren't simple. “Maybe next month” isn't a yes or a no. “How much is Botox now?” is a buying signal disguised as a question. Our classification engine understands context, not just keywords.
Getting Started
From signup to results in 7 days.
You sign up
Payment processes. Account created within the hour. Welcome email with login credentials.
Upload your patient list
Complete onboarding wizard, upload a CSV export from your PMS. About 15 minutes.
We audit your data
System validates phone numbers, removes duplicates, segments patients by lapse duration and treatment type.
We build your campaigns
Recovery sequences configured. Retention triggers set. Message templates customized to your brand.
You review and approve
Review every message template and sending schedule. Approve with a click. About 15 minutes.
Soft launch
Test batch to 20–30 warmest patients. We monitor delivery rates, responses, and opt-outs for 24 hours.
Full launch
All campaigns go live. Dashboard lights up. Front desk starts getting patient interest notifications.
Ready to see what this looks like for your practice?
We'll walk through your specific situation — your database size, your treatment mix, your current patient flow — and show you exactly what the system would produce.
Book a Discovery Call15 minutes. Your specific situation. No obligation.